2023.05.28 20:23 rubyruined Review The Ruin of Kings by Jenn Lyons (A Chorus of Dragons, #1)
I write book reviews on
Half Past Midnight, a blog dedicated to the surreal world of fantasy and science fiction.
As a reader who dislikes waiting for stories to be completed, I decided to pick up Jenn Lyons' A Chorus of Dragons when the last part of the series was published. I prefer my book series long, sprawlingly ambitious, and complete. For me, the first book in the series, The Ruin of Kings - ticked off all these boxes, and a lot more.
Plot
The first of a series of five huge books (each clocking in about six hundred pages), The Ruin of Kings is a hot, glorious mess. Set in the fictional empire of Quur, the story takes place in a world rife with politics and magic, with plenty of plotting and backstabbing to top it off. This book is divided into parts and starts with a conversation between the main character, Kihrin, and his jailor, a creature named Talon.
Although it's not clear why Talon is holding him captive, she soon forces her prisoner to recount his story for her so she can record it. In between, she interjects with her own narration of his life (due to reasons I do not want to spoil for you.) Kihrin starts from a point in his life where he was sold into slavery and eventually came into Talon's grasp. On the other hand, Talon prefers to go back further in time, right back to Kihrin's childhood, where everything started. The narration alternates between the two for a major part of the book.
Kihrin's past is rife with murky secrets and shady dealings... which eventually led him into trouble when he was at the wrong place at the wrong time. After discovering his real identity, he soon becomes embroiled in a web of political intrigue and deception which reaches far back into the annals of history.
Quur is a dangerous place to live in. There are demons roaming on the streets, monsters lurking in the seas, and cruel dragons holding prisoners of their own. But worse than these are the monsters that are human. Evil takes many forms in this story, and not all of them are unpleasant to look at.
Except real evil isn’t a demon or a rogue wizard. Real evil is an empire like Quur, a society that feeds on its poor and its oppressed like a mother eating her own children. Demons and monsters are obvious; we’ll always band together to fight them off. But real evil, insidious evil, is what lets us just walk away from another person’s pain and say, well, that’s none of my business.
Kihrin soon discovers that he is now a pawn in a game much larger than himself - a game that is tied to the very fate of the world. This world has a bloody history filled with ancient prophecies about mortals, immortals, demons, and witches, all of which are interpreted by different factions and religions in their own ways.
The Ruin of Kings was very hard for me to get into at first. There were just so many different families, creatures, gods, and prophecies that it took a while to finally understand what the characters were even referring to. To top that, there are characters who have similar names, who have lived multiple lives in different people's bodies. That means you can never really be sure who you are talking to. All of this, coupled with extremely tangled family trees, the complex narration jumping to and fro in time, and a general feeling of what-the-hell-is-happening, made it really hard to figure out what was going on in the first few chapters. Honestly, you just have to bear with those chapters to get through to the part where it gets good. Don't make the same mistake as me: use the glossary at the back. Take notes if you have to. This book rewards careful reading, but you'll have to put in the effort.
About a third into the book, I finally reached the point where I could not put it down. Once it finds its rhythm, it becomes a page-turner not afraid to subvert tropes. There are several moments where the story takes turns you just didn't see coming. This results in a delicious experience that takes its time to develop into an epic conflict.
Characters
Kihrin meets a host of fascinating characters throughout the story - a sea witch with a bad temper, a demon with a flair for colorful vocabulary, and goddesses who like to move mortals around like pawns in a game of chess. Everybody wants something - and they are often different things. The various characters have their own agendas to fulfill and motivations to fuel them, lingering between various shades of black and white. Lyons does an excellent job of making these characters feel real to get us invested in their stories and relationships.
Kihrin
Kihrin is an extremely flawed protagonist who struggles with his own identity and the weight of his destiny. He struggles to do the right thing while balancing the darker streak in him. At the same time, he's also witty and clever enough to think on his feet, making for a complex character that has you rooting for him despite all the mistakes he makes.
“I don’t want to be a pawn,” I said.
“Good. This is a war, not chess.”
Worldbuilding
The world-building in this book is very detailed and intricate. The world is vast and has multiple kingdoms and religions, all with their own cultures and beliefs. Although we only visit a few of them at the moment, I have a feeling we'll see a lot more of them in the future. Plus, the magic system has clear and well-defined rules, often intertwining with politics in strange and unexpected ways. Coupled with a host of gods, demons, wizards and dragons, it makes for lore that is rich and fun to sink your teeth into.
“Sooner or later, everything falls: waves, empires, races, even gods.”
Clearly, a lot of time was spent on creating the mythology of Quur and it shows. However, it does tend to be a little messy and overwhelming at times. A lot of the names are too similar and there were chapters where I found myself going back to a previous part to look up information and connect the dots.
Writing Style
For me, the writing style was the weakest part of this book. Although the prose is engaging and the dialogue is witty, the way it is presented make it hard to get into initially. There were multiple info dumps in places, and the constant flow of new information feels overwhelming at times. With way too many plot threads, the shifting timelines, convoluted history, and magic dynamics make it harder to keep track of the story. It does have a payoff but requires a lot of effort on the reader's part initially.
There were too many points where I thought of giving up. I wish that the story had followed a linear or a simpler narrative format to draw readers in, at least for the first part - when they are still deciding whether to continue with the rest of the series.
In Conclusion
Ultimately, The Ruin of Kings is a story about the blurred lines between black and white, about destiny and identity. It weaves together an impressive conclusion enriched by its detailed world-building, grey characters, and solid magic system. This is something that would make an excellent reread once you know how it ends - there are so many nuanced details that are very easy to miss on a first read.
For all its strengths, the story still has its issues, marred by the narrative structure and expository style, which seems too overwhelming to properly enjoy for the first half. However, continuing with it is a rewarding experience. This story will delight fans of G.R.R.M, Robert Jordan, and Brandon Sanderson, who like their tales epically ambitious and filled with adventure and danger.
Although it took quite a while to read this huge book, I kept thinking about it long after turning the last page. I thought I would need a bit of a break with a shorter story before starting the next book, but I couldn’t follow through on that and started the next part the very same day :)

"[H]ere we have John Wayne, who was a major artistic and psychological figure on the American scene, ... who at one point used to make movies of soldiers who had a certain validity, ... a certain sense of honor [about] what the soldier was doing. ... Even if it was a cavalry movie doing a historically dishonorable thing to the Indians, even as there was a feeling of what it meant to be a man, what it meant to have some sense of duty. ... Now today we have the same actor making his new war movie in a war so hopelessly corrupt that, without seeing the movie, I'm sure it is perfectly safe to say that it will be an almost technically-robot-view of soldiery, just by definition of how the whole country has deteriorated. And I think it would make a very interesting double feature to show a good old Wayne movie like, say, She Wore a Yellow Ribbon with The Green Berets. Because that would make a very striking comment on what has happened to America in general - phil ochs 1968
The events of 1968 – the assassination of Martin Luther King Jr. and of Robert F. Kennedy weeks later, the Chicago police riot, and the election of Richard Nixon – left Ochs feeling disillusioned and depressed.[86] The cover of his 1969 album Rehearsals for Retirement portrayed a tombstone with the words:
PHIL OCHS
(AMERICAN)
BORN: EL PASO, TEXAS, 1940
DIED: CHICAGO, ILLINOIS, 1968
After a brief stay in an Argentinian prison, Ochs and Ifshin were sent to Bolivia via a commercial airliner where authorities were to detain them. Ifshin had previously been warned by Argentinian leftist friends that when the authorities sent dissidents to Bolivia, they would disappear forever. When the airliner arrived in Bolivia, the American captain of the Braniff International Airways aircraft allowed Ochs and Ifshin to stay on the aircraft and barred Bolivian authorities from entering. The aircraft then flew to Peru where the two disembarked and they were not detained. Fearful that Peruvian authorities might arrest him, Ochs returned to the United States a few days later.
On September 11, 1973, the Allende government of Chile was overthrown in a coup d'état. Allende committed suicide during the bombing of the presidential palace,[109] and singer Victor Jara was rounded up with other professors and students, tortured and brutally killed.[110] When Ochs heard about the manner in which his friend had been killed, he was outraged and decided to organize a benefit concert to bring to public attention the situation in Chile, and raise funds for the people of Chile. The concert, "An Evening with Salvador Allende", was held on May 9, 1974, at New York City's Felt Forum, included films of Allende; singers such as Pete Seeger, Arlo Guthrie, Dave Van Ronk, and Bob Dylan; and political activists such as former U.S. Attorney General Ramsey Clark. Dylan had agreed to perform at the last minute when he heard that the concert had sold so few tickets that it was in danger of being canceled. Once his participation was announced, the event quickly sold out.[111]
After the Chile benefit, Ochs and Dylan discussed the possibility of a joint concert tour, playing small nightclubs. Nothing came of the Dylan-Ochs plans, but the idea eventually evolved into Dylan's Rolling Thunder Revue.[112]
The Vietnam War ended on April 30, 1975.[113] Ochs planned a final "War Is Over" rally, which was held in New York's Central Park on May 11. More than 100,000 people came to hear Ochs, joined by Harry Belafonte, Odetta, Pete Seeger, Paul Simon and others. Ochs and Joan Baez sang a duet of "There but for Fortune" and he closed with his song "The War Is Over"—finally a true declaration that the war was over.
Ochs' drinking became more and more of a problem, and his behavior became increasingly erratic. He frightened his friends both with his drunken rants about the FBI and CIA and about his claiming to want to have Elvis's manager Colonel Tom Parker or Kentucky Fried Chicken's Colonel Sanders manage his career.
In mid-1975, Ochs took on the identity of John Butler Train. He told people that Train had murdered Ochs and that he, John Butler Train, had replaced him. Ochs was convinced that someone was trying to kill him, so he carried a weapon at all times: a hammer, a knife, or a lead pipe
By Phil's thinking, he had died a long time ago: he had died politically in Chicago in 1968 in the violence of the Democratic National Convention; he had died professionally in Africa a few years later when he had been strangled and felt that he could no longer sing; he had died spiritually when Chile had been overthrown and his friend Victor Jara had been brutally murdered; and, finally, he had died psychologically at the hands of John Train
On April 9, 1976, Ochs died by suicide by hanging himself in Sonny's home.[121]
Years after his death, it was revealed that the FBI had a file of nearly 500 pages on Ochs.[122] Much of the information in those files relates to his association with counterculture figures, protest organizers, musicians, and other people described by the FBI as "subversive".[123] The FBI was often sloppy in collecting information on Ochs: his name was frequently misspelled "Oakes" in their files, and they continued to consider him "potentially dangerous"[124] after his death.[123]
Congresswoman Bella Abzug (Democrat from New York), an outspoken anti-war activist herself who had appeared at the 1975 "War is Over" rally, entered this statement into the Congressional Record on April 29, 1976:
Mr. Speaker, a few weeks ago, a young folksinger whose music personified the protest mood of the 1960s took his own life. Phil Ochs – whose original compositions were compelling moral statements against the war in Southeast Asia – apparently felt that he had run out of words.
While his tragic action was undoubtedly motivated by terrible personal despair, his death is a political as well as an artistic tragedy. I believe it is indicative of the despair many of the activists of the 1960s are experiencing as they perceive a government that continues the distortion of national priorities that is exemplified in the military budget we have before us.
Phil Ochs's poetic pronouncements were part of a larger effort to galvanize his generation into taking action to prevent war, racism, and poverty. He left us a legacy of important songs that continue to be relevant in 1976—even though "the war is over".
Just one year ago – during this week of the anniversary of the end of the Vietnam War – Phil recruited entertainers to appear at the "War is Over" celebration in Central Park, at which I spoke.
It seems particularly appropriate that this week we should commemorate the contributions of this extraordinary young man"

2023.05.28 18:09 MyManSteveBuscemi Political Positions (and their underlying moral beliefs)
Abortion:
The standard liberal position: As far as we know, fetuses are not conscious and have never been conscious. This means that while it is maybe not harmless to terminate a fetus, it must be weighed against others harms that the fetus might cause: harm to the mother's body, wrecking the mother's life, harming a community by requiring it support the fetus, etc. By this calculation, it sometimes reduce overall harm to terminate a pregnancy before fetal viability.
The standard conservative position: A fetus does not have to be viable outside the womb to be considered a human life. It is alive, it has numerous human functions before it is "viable", and it has its own unique human genome. For that reason, terminating a pregnancy is nearly equivalent to killing a viable baby, and so it should be considered more harmful than any amount of harm the fetus might do the mother or society, excluding if there is a reasonable risk of the mother dying if the fetus is not terminated.
LGB People:
The standard liberal position: There is nothing inherently moral about romantic or sexual attraction between the opposing sexes, and attraction among the same sex is equally moral. Marriage between same-sex people should be legally equivalent to marriage between opposite-sex people. The various accommodations that have to made for same-sex couples to reproduce (surrogacy, baby formula, etc.) are standard accommodations that many straight couples utilize, so it follows that the care that children of a same-sex couple receive is not any worse than that of the average straight couple.
The standard conservative position: Society does not well distinguish between legal marriage and religious marriage, and by the rules of most religion, there can be no marriage between two people of the same sex. Same-sex relationships, when kept private, do not cause significant harm on a community, but the enthusiastic promotion of same-sex relationships can confuse children and threaten the social norm of straight relationships. Being a responsible, committed spouse and parent is already difficult, and when too many people in the community promote alternative lifestyles, from open relationships, to gay relationships to divorce, to other non-traditional and/or hedonistic lifestyles, it can threaten social stability and make it difficult for children and young adults to walk the straight-and-narrow (no pun intended).
Trans People:
The standard liberal position: The purpose of sex and gender as categories are to serve human interests, so if they get in the way of human interests, they should be re-defined to be more useful to society. If a person feels tremendous pain from being associated socially with a certain sex or gender, then it benefits the society to associate that person with the opposite sex or gender. Insisting that a person is a specific gender will create unnecessary conflict, while including that person as the gender they want to be creates a more unified and supportive social fabric.
The standard conservative position: Sex and gender are vitally important categories, that should never be shifted just because they are causing pain to people. If a person feels tremendous pain from being associated socially with a certain sex or gender, that person should receive counseling and social support to embrace their assigned gender because there is no good reason for a person to feel upset about their sex or gender any more than they feel upset about their hair color or height. We should be teaching people that their sex and gender, while unchangeable, do not define their personality, and that it has always been socially tolerable for men to act "feminine" in certain ways and for women to act "masculine" in certain ways.
Guns:
The standard liberal position: Guns are extremely dangerous, and you should have to prove some level of responsibility to possess one. Especially as mental illness becomes more prevalent in society, guns pose a serious risk to the safety of our citizens and we must make it more difficult for guns to end up in the hands of evil and mentally ill people.
The standard conservative position: Guns are extremely dangerous, but so are knives, and homemade bombs. It's easy to be dangerous in the modern world, and trying to disarm and disempower people so that they cannot hurt each other is not the right approach. People who are motivated will always find a way to kill each other, and so the most effective approach is to empower as many good people as possible with the power to stop evil and mentally ill people, to make better efforts to isolate and treat mentally ill people, and to better promote a culture of tolerance for one's enemies rather than one of radical hatred, resentment, and victimhood.
Immigration:
The standard liberal position: America was built on the efforts of huge numbers of immigrants, and we can continue to employ large numbers of immigrants to build out the future. American culture becomes richer with the influence of foreigners, and as long as they are working hard and paying taxes, they are a net good for our society and economy.
The standard conservative position: While immigrants can provide huge economic benefits, allowing too much immigration can pose unique threats to the country. Immigrants can establish communities where English is not spoken and where traditional American values are not practiced. They can funnel money and trade secrets back to their home countries, and they can buy large swaths of real estate in highly desirable areas. Highly skilled and intelligent immigrants and their children can also push the existing citizens out of the most prestigious colleges, and make it more difficult for existing citizens to be employed at the most desirable US companies. On the other end of the spectrum, letting in low-skilled workers, including illegal immigrants, can have similar cultural and economic risks. Should low-paid or seasonal immigrants have children in the US, those children are entitled to numerous public benefits as US citizens, and the combination of single-income households, large numbers of children, and seasonal and/or low-paid work can lead to underemployment and create an economic burden on the welfare system.
Taxes:
The standard liberal position: Taxes are a means of regulating society. They are a safety net that ensures that people can't blow all their money and starve during retirement. In general they ensure that people don't starve no matter what good or bad decisions led someone to poverty. The government might be horribly inefficient, but at least it is comprehensive: no one will be left to starve just because they don't appeal to whatever personal biases individual donors use when deciding where to donate. Progressive taxes also force the more fortunate in society: the richer, the more intelligent, the better connected, to share a larger fraction of their income with the nation, thus constituting a push towards a more egalitarian society that reduces, but certainly does not eliminate, the dominance that the lucky and powerful have over the weak and less fortunate.
The standard conservative position: Personal responsibility is king, and people should pay as little in taxes as possible to ensure only the most necessary parts of government functioning. Your social safety net should be that if you are a good person who makes good decisions, others in your community will sympathize with you and help you in a time of need, without any government compulsion required. Different people will necessarily have different abilities and different levels of success, and so long as the vast majority of hard-working, moral people have avenues to support themselves and their families, there is no need to redistribute wealth.
Climate Change:
The standard liberal position: Climate change is the greatest existential threat of our time, and we should devote a huge number of resources to the research and development of new technologies. We should also be willing to raise the cost of energy to reduce consumption and further motivate companies to develop improved technologies. Even if it hurts the growth of the economy in the short-run, we might be able to revert the climate disaster and then we can revamp the economy later.
The standard conservative position: Climate change is a mild threat in the near future, but humans will likely be able to adapt and gradually move if necessary over the next few hundred years. The cost of revving the economy now and making these adaptations later will likely be less than the cost of crippling the economy now, and possibly never getting it back online. By revving the economy now, we can focus on making as much money as possible and then we will have plenty of money to fund research and development for the necessary technologies to halt and reverse climate change, like carbon scraping, cloud manipulation, etc. However, we will not be able to afford such things if the world economy collapses due to the skyrocketing energy costs that accompany, for example, the shutting down of coal power plants. We will not able to afford investing in such technologies if the government doesn't prioritize GDP growth and goes way over its budget in funding social services, etc.
Healthcare:
The standard liberal position: The medical industrial complex monopolizes the healthcare system and engages in price-gouging, which screws over everybody to line the pockets of the insurance companies. The government needs to take greater control of the healthcare system so that the people in charge of healing you are not simultaneously incentivized to make as much profit as possible at your expense.
The standard conservative position: The medical industrial complex is allowed to monopolize the healthcare because of government subsidies and the tight connection between government and the medical companies. In a purely free-market system, each person could decide what types of health insurance and health services they are willing to pay for, and health providers would be free to compete with each other to prove to consumers that they are cheap, efficient, and helpful in the long-run.
Welfare:
The standard liberal position: The US is an extremely wealthy country, full of extremely wealthy individuals who waste extreme amounts of money. In such an abundant country, there is no reason for a family to be struggling to get enough food to eat. Regardless of what choices someone made or didn't make, if there is enough money around to relieve someone's deep suffering, we should do it. If nothing else, how can you take pride in your nation if you have people starving on the street?
The standard conservative position: Poverty is fundamentally unsolvable, especially if you consider poverty to be more than a deficiency of money. Even if you provide money to those in need, if they don't have responsibility, intelligence, or care for others, they will likely waste the money and continue to harm themselves and others. In that sense, for many of the poor, no amount of money will do much to improve their life or relieve their suffering. Your best chance at lifting people up is trying to spread a culture of responsibility, intelligence, and care for others, by providing extreme encouragement for things like working, saving money, and staying married, and extreme discouragement for things like laziness, wasting money, having children outside of marriage, etc.
Military:
The standard liberal position: The US military is far larger than necessary for any practical purpose. It is unlikely that any future war will require such a large number of conventional weaponry as opposed to, for example, nuclear weapons, bioweapons, or virtual weapons, and the cost of simply maintaining so much equipment is expensive. For these reasons, the size of the military and military spending should be reduced.
The standard conservative position: You never know what kind of conflict will break out and at what level. The entire purpose of having such a large military is to be ready for the most unlikely and worst-case scenarios, which are slightly more likely when you consider America is often expected to act as "world police" to protect NATO and other allies, and when potentially bad actors like China and Russia are investing tons into their own militaries. In that sense, the American military should be funded and kept up-to-date and strong enough to fight not only one country intent on doing harm, but any conceivable coalition of allied bad actors.
Minimum Wage
The standard liberal position: Minimum wage ensures that nobody has to work in exchange for an amount of money that is too low to reasonably live on, given the geographic region. Without minimum wage laws, people who for whatever reason cannot relocate to an area with better jobs or a cheaper cost of living are forced to work and essentially be exploited at an artificially low rate because the companies that employ them know that they are desperate and without alternatives.
The standard conservative position: People are not entitled to be able to live in the city where they currently reside. If you happen to be born in the most expensive city on Earth and do not develop any valuable skill which can net you a job that pays higher than the minimum wage, you may have to move to a different city. A company is not required to pay employees the maximum amount that they can afford. Further, some companies cannot afford to raise the minimum wage on some positions, and raising the minimum wage will push those companies out of business. This often pushes smaller business out first, and provides the lion's share of rewards to mega-corporations.
Drugs:
The standard liberal position: Drugs, especially drugs which aren't particularly lethal and don't encourage violence, like marijuana, mushrooms, or MDMA should have criminal penalties greatly reduced if not abolished. Making such things illegal just floods the court and prison systems unnecessarily.
The standard conservative position: It is theoretically tolerable or even good for drugs like marijuana, mushrooms, or MDMA to be legalized, but society has to be responsible enough to use such things responsibly, and society doesn't currently seem to be very good about acting responsibly when given full autonomy and freedom. If society shows a pattern of acting less responsibly whenever given more freedom, then the primary focus should be on encouraging people to be more responsible, and the secondary focus should be on providing yet more freedom to people. In short, we should not answer "should drugs be legal?" before we answer "How can we empower people to act more responsibly?"
Religion:
The standard liberal position: Religion can be used for good or evil, and it must constantly be put into a modern context to ensure that it is promoting the good instincts in people and not the evil ones. Religion should never be used a justification to harm "evil" people, and people can find the values of love, discipline, faithfulness, etc. with or without religion. People of various religions and no religion can live together harmoniously under a single legal system, and so that legal system should be separated fully from any religion.
The standard conservative position: Religion is a necessary stabilizing force in society. While theoretically possible for someone to be a good person without religion, in practice a lack of religion is often used to justify hedonism, nihilism, laziness, antisocial behavior, narcissism, anxiety, and the destruction of stabilizing social norms. Religion is uniquely effective at giving people a sense of duty, responsibility, and purpose, and until modern society finds an effective replacement for religion, increased religiosity should be encouraged.
Death Penalty:
Standard liberal position: Human beings never have the right to kill other human beings. When it is undeniable that someone has committed a heinous violent crime, they should be isolated from the population, but efforts should still be made to ensure that they are treated humanely. No matter how guilty they seem, it could come out years later that they were innocent.
Standard conservative position: Human rights are for people who are not rapists and murderers. While the state should not be given power to execute people on circumstantial evidence, when is is absolutely undeniable that someone has committed a heinous violent crime, killing them is just, economically efficient, and provides maximal protection for the innocent in society.
Police:
Standard liberal position: Police are granted a huge amount of power and legal leeway in the US, and thus should be held to an extremely high level of responsibility. Any misconduct should be punished immediately and harshly, and the repeated evidence that there is little accountability in police departments shows that the entire system is corrupt and needs total rehauling.
Standard conservative position: While police who engage in misconduct should be punished, police are also human and need a small amount of leeway to do their job. They are often in life-or-death situations, and making the perfect decision every single time is not a realistic standard. The vast majority of police interaction, including with minorities, is positive, and while we should always criticize them for their corruption and failures and pressure them to be better, at the end of the day the police, even at the current level of corruption, are a net force for good. The good cops should be respected, and it's almost never a good idea to cut funding on police, especially in high crime neighborhoods.
